Pls let us be careful about our wiring of our project or house. Somebody called me on Monday to inspect an apartment in IKOYI , they have electrical issues and three of their AC's got burnt in the last four month. We went there and carry out power audit. We discovered that all the socket outlets and AC switches has no earth cable . We saw earth pit chamber within the compound and also 4mm green earth cable run from earth pit to only ground floor distribution and there is no continuation to the first floor distribution board. Anytime there is surge in that area definitely it will affect one or two things in the house and this surge normally occur when there is power supply from PHCN. We plugged electric kettle to one of the socket outlets, the body of the kettle conduct electricity. The electrician only earth the distribution and not the entire house . The body of kitchen , the washing machine and some other electrical appliances are conducting

TAKE NOTE OF THE ANALYSIS BELOW

Lighting
You can use RED and BLACK cable only, reason is because there is no earth terminal in most of the light fittings they produce nowadays

SOCKET
2.5mm RED, BLACK and use 1.5mm green as the earth cable. And remember the same number of coils of cable is require for this. I have seen messages t from people requesting for 2.5mm
Red 3coils
Black 2coils
No green ...
The quantities above is wrong and incomplete
A. The quantities of RED must be the same with quantities of BLACK because they are both running from the same DB to each socket. The only area where we normally have more RED. than BLACK is when we are doing cable for lighting. The reason is that neutral doesn't connected to switch except you want to use smart switch

B. Earth cable is missing.and earth cable must have the same quantities as RED and BLACK

AC
4mm RED, BLACK and 2.5mm GREEN. And they must all have the same quantities since the are to connect to distribution boards down the AC switch .

Also the main earth cable to building always depend on the size of load cable used

If your load cable is 16mm IEE permit 10mm to serve as your earth cable.

Most time your earth cable can serve as neutral ONLY IF your neutral fails . That's why it very important and necessary to earth your building ..

If your neutral fail and there is no earth cable to serve as neutral your voltage can go as high as 300V and witt thus high voltage alot of things will get damage

Pls always insist on earth cable especially for your
- SOCKET
-AC OUTLET AND AC SWITCHES
-COOKER SOCKET

rotecch77:

We have 2 types of dampness
1. Rising dampness
2. Dampness

Wall screeding can Stop external and internal Dampness ( this required special mixture NOT the regular type

BUT RISING DAMPNESS no no no screeding can’t stop this, it required special treatment/ solution.
I have explained it here sometimes ago.
Solution like
1 Silicon-ate sillant solution
2. Cathode and anode solution
3 Engineering Blk solution
